## Beyond the Headlines: The Enigmatic Diplomacy of Dr. S. Jaishankar
Dr. Subrahmanyam Jaishankar, India's External Affairs Minister, is no stranger to the limelight. But beyond the soundbites and photo ops, lies a complex and fascinating figure who is reshaping India's foreign policy in a rapidly evolving global landscape. More than just a seasoned diplomat, Jaishankar embodies a pragmatic, assertive, and intellectually rigorous approach that is both admired and occasionally criticized.
Unlike many politicians who rise through the ranks, Jaishankar arrived in the political arena after a distinguished career as a career diplomat. His experience as Foreign Secretary and his stints as Ambassador to China and the United States have given him an unparalleled understanding of the intricate dynamics of international relations. This insider knowledge informs his policy decisions and allows him to navigate complex negotiations with a level of nuance few others possess.
One of Jaishankar's defining characteristics is his willingness to challenge conventional wisdom. He doesn't shy away from articulating India's national interests, even when they diverge from those of traditional allies. His sharp retorts to criticism from Western media regarding India's stance on issues like the Ukraine war and energy imports have become legendary, demonstrating a willingness to stand his ground and defend India's sovereign choices.
This assertiveness is coupled with a strong emphasis on multilateralism. Jaishankar has been a vocal advocate for reforming international institutions like the United Nations Security Council to reflect the realities of a multipolar world. He understands the importance of fostering strong relationships with a diverse range of countries, from emerging economies in Africa and Latin America to established powers in Europe and North America. This approach reflects a deliberate effort to diversify India's strategic partnerships and avoid over-reliance on any single nation.
His tenure has also been marked by a proactive approach to regional diplomacy. He has played a crucial role in strengthening ties with neighboring countries through initiatives like the \"Neighborhood First\" policy. He's also been instrumental in promoting regional cooperation through platforms like SAARC and BIMSTEC, recognizing the importance of building a stable and prosperous neighborhood for India's own security and development.
However, Jaishankar's diplomacy isn't without its critics. Some argue that his assertive stance can sometimes alienate potential partners. Others believe that his focus on realpolitik neglects the importance of values and human rights in foreign policy. Nevertheless, even his critics acknowledge his intellectual prowess and his dedication to advancing India's interests on the global stage.
Ultimately, Dr. S. Jaishankar is more than just a politician; he's a strategic thinker and a pragmatic realist. He's a product of decades of diplomatic experience, bringing a unique blend of intellectual rigor, strategic foresight, and unwavering commitment to India's rise on the world stage. As the world grapples with increasing geopolitical uncertainty, his brand of assertive, yet nuanced diplomacy will likely continue to shape India's foreign policy trajectory for years to come. He is, without a doubt, a force to be reckoned with in the global arena.
